Hi everyone. Just wanted to say thank you very much to madshi for madVR. I'm currently trying out the tone mapping for HDR content on my LG B7 OLED and it's fantastic. I have always used the Active HDR mode of this TV to improve HDR10 and madVR gives me a similar experience, but better.
Compared to Active HDR madVR is better at preserving details in bright spots of movies. For example in the clouds at the beginning of Sicario some small details are lost with Active HDR but stay visible with madVR, even with highlight recovery set to none (but even better when activated). The overall image looks very much the same apart from that at target peak nits of 600 to 700.
Even more important, madVR doesn't suffer from brightness pumping like Active HDR. When white subtitles appear on the screen Active HDR reduced the overall brightness of the display noticably. I hated it. Solved with madVR.
Most of the time Active HDR and madVR tone mapping look very much the same, and better than standard HDR10. They seem to agree a lot on how the picture is supposed to look like, which is a good sign I think.
One thing I noticed: There is a big brightness difference between target peak nits 500 and 501. I don't know why, but there seems to be a magical threshold. 501 is the brightest setting, 500 is much darker, comparable to setting it to 800-900 but with more need for highlight recovery. I don't know if this has to do with the TV or madVR. It's not important anyway, just interesting.

el Filou
26th October 2018, 16:38
A virus scan in the background is all it takes, at least on my quad core system.An on-demand virus scan is pretty I/O intensive because it's gonna be limited by your disk reads, even if it has an upper CPU usage limit configured, and it's gonna do a lot of random I/O reads which imply a lot of context switches so even if it doesn't use all CPU cores it's gonna have a relatively big impact on your system.
Ideally when doing timing sensitive work like video playback you want to avoid all unnecessary background tasks especially I/O dependent.
